My name is Ridwan Kamil, Governor of West Java. With gratitude to the presence of Allah subhanahu wa ta'ala, I am delighted to attend this event even though it is virtual.

We know that two things are currently being disrupted. First, the disruption of Industry 4.0, where internet technology is rapidly revolutionizing and replacing routine tasks so that there will be 80 million jobs lost, but 100 million jobs will also be present. The disruption of Industry 4.0 has lost routine jobs, which will be replaced by the internet of things, big data, cloud computing, artificial intelligence, etc.

Second, disrupted by the Covid-19 pandemic. Previously, we thought the Covid-19 pandemic was just a health issue, like dengue fever. Apparently, the Covid-19 pandemic requires healthy people to be disconnected and their interactions limited. That is, the origin of the multidimensional crisis is when human interaction is stopped, reduced, and limited.

Alhamdullilah, today the hospital occupancy in West Java is only 3% from its peak of 90% in July. We know that the impact of Covid-19 is not only on the health sector but also on economic, social, mental health, and so on. From an economic sector, there are hundreds of thousands lost on the road, millions in restaurants and hotels, billions in businesses and companies, and trillions lost in government like us. We lost IDR 5 trillion in revenue due to Covid-19, so that we could not do many development activities.

This Covid gives lessons that those who can adapt are the survivors. So, I pray for the students to become a generation of survivors. The generation that can adapt to the new normal. The key is to be responsive and adaptive.

There are six new cultures in the Covid-19 pandemic as the new era. First, we will be more aware of health. West Java is aware of the lack of health infrastructure. We will increase the number of hospitals and community health centers that are too few to be two to three times. Second, digital skills are the main thing. In the past, digital skills were optional. Now, digital skills are mandatory. If you cannot master digital skills, you will definitely miss the "train."

Third, the culture used to require people to live, work, and play in different places, but now we can still be productive by staying in the same place by working and recreation. Then, adaptation in this era of covid was born. Unlike other businesses, the food and digital economy are on the rise. In the future, it is possible to live in a village, live in a city, and have a global business with a food economy through digital.

For that, we produce millennial farmers. So, you can feed fish using your smartphone, and you do not use your hands anymore, likewise with watering plants and so on. E-commerce is a place to sell it. Then we no longer have tactile communication, such as "cipika-cipiki" or handshakes.

Last, the Covid-19 pandemic creates a spirit of togetherness. Based on this year's survey, the most generous society in the world is Indonesians. Indonesians are kind, helpful people, and during this pandemic, mutual support increases tremendously. Those are the six new phenomena.

If students want to be winners in the future. First, respond, master, and adapt maximally to the disruption of Industry 4.0. Second, Seek dynamic work fields, such as managing data, business development, marketing, problem-solving, conflict solving, and leadership. Those are future jobs related to Industry 4.0.

Disruption by Covid-19 is the same. Be a winner by being aware more about your health and being a civilized human being. Finally, Indonesia is predicted to become a superpower country in 2045. Why the year 2045? Because it is 100 years of Indonesia's independence. In 1945, we were proclaimed to be an independent country. In 2045 we proclaim to be a superpower country.

There are three conditions. First, democracy must be peaceful. We pray that there will be no more fights during the presidential election, gubernatorial election, regional election, and so on. Based on the Pekan Olahraga Nasional where West Java is the champion. Everyone competed, attacked, and smashed each other, but we shook hands and remained friends after that. That is also what must be done in the world of politics.

Second, we have to maintain 5% economic growth until 2045. Master the digital economy. The third condition is that you must be productive, competitive, master digital, master English, master leadership skills, etc. If the conditions are peaceful democracy, 5% economy, and competitive also productive have been carried out. Then by 2045, we will become the number three or number four superpower country in the world.
